German insurers LVM Versicherung are
bringing Ubuntu to their desktops: all field staff and the majority
of workplaces at the company's headquarters in Münster now use the Ubuntu
Desktop 10.04.2 LTS operating system on their laptops and
desktop computers, LVM divisional director Wim Bollen told The H's
associates at heise Open.
